FALLING FOR THE MOB SOLDIER,
the second book in Leslie North's Sokolov Brothers series is an action-packed, heartbreaking
Russian mob-themed read. Elena simply trying to obey her father's
commands but when she finds Alexandra is happily in love with her
husband then things do not add up. Add in the infuriating, sexy as all
get out Roman and she is one confused woman.
This is a page-turning read with a number of twists and turns that will
catch you off guard. I also enjoyed the snarky dialogue and the intense
dislike between Elena and Roman until, of course, their true feelings
explode on the pages. I think the only problem I had with FALLING FOR THE MOB SOLDIER is
once Elena finds out the truth of her own father's guilt, why did she not
turn to Roman for help? Except for that blemish, this is an amazing
read, with a lot of action, intrigue, danger, romance, and the expected
HEA from Leslie North.
Elena Popov would do anything for her ruthless
father—including assassinating Viktor Sokolov, her best
friend Alexandra’s husband. She’ll have no problem with this
request, in fact, as Alexandra was forced to marry him.
Elena will simply be rescuing her friend from a cruel mob boss.
Pretending she’s defecting, Elena heads to the Sokolov
compound, escorted by the most maddening and distracting man
she’s ever met. It’s almost as if Roman Garinovich was
created just to get under her skin. Still, Elena won’t let
Roman stop her from completing her deadly task. There’s just
one hitch: Alexandra really loves Viktor, and killing him
will crush her. Torn between her loyalty to her father and
her best friend, Elena continues to plot, trying to ignore
the growing instinct telling her to spare Viktor’s life—and
also working to ignore her growing attraction to Roman.
Roman doesn’t believe a word that comes out of Elena’s
mouth, however, and he’s not about to let his guard down
around her. Deep in his gut, he knows something’s not right
about her story… but that doesn’t stop him from acting on
his unwelcome attraction to her. Even as he lets Elena into
his heart, though, he knows she’s not all that she seems.
When he discovers her true reason for being in the Sokolov
compound, he’ll have to choose between the woman he loves
and his deep loyalty to his friend.
As danger swirls around Elena and Roman, the question
becomes whether they can learn to trust not only each other,
but what’s in their hearts.
